Have you seen the recently released npEXPERTS eBook:  Philanthropy by the Numbers: The Stories Behind the Stats?  As the folks at Blackbaud describe it: It’s a collection of “11 of the best and brightest minds in philanthropy speaking up about what’s happening in the sector today and how these trends are shaping the future.”

I have the honor of sharing my own thoughts on communication and year-end appeals…and NO it’s not too early in the year to be talking about this topic.  The ebook has some fantastic articles from some smart people that dive into the latest trends reshaping the way we raise money and how we are defining a new philanthropic era.  You’ll want to read this issue cover to cover, not only to better understand the trends, but also for practical advice to rethink your work to make sure you’re keep pace with the changes.
